要減少C#中臨時變量的使用錯誤,可以遵循以下建議:
理解臨時變量的作用:臨時變量是在代碼執(zhí)行過程中用于存儲中間結(jié)果的變量。它們通常用于存儲復雜表達式或需要多次使用的值。了解臨時變量的作用有助于避免不必要的錯誤。
盡量減少臨時變量的使用:在可能的情況下,盡量避免使用臨時變量。例如,可以使用內(nèi)聯(lián)表達式或方法調(diào)用來簡化代碼,從而減少對臨時變量的需求。
使用有意義的變量名:為臨時變量選擇有意義的名稱,以便更容易理解代碼的意圖。這將有助于減少因變量名不清晰而導致的錯誤。
遵循命名規(guī)范:遵循C#命名規(guī)范,使用駝峰式命名法為臨時變量命名。這將使代碼更具可讀性,從而減少錯誤。
初始化臨時變量:在使用臨時變量之前,始終將其初始化為一個值。這將有助于避免因未初始化的變量而導致的錯誤。
限制臨時變量的作用域:盡量將臨時變量的作用域限制在最小范圍內(nèi)。這將有助于減少因變量名沖突而導致的錯誤。
使用局部變量:在方法內(nèi)部使用局部變量而不是全局變量。這將有助于減少因變量名沖突而導致的錯誤。
使用強類型變量:盡量使用強類型變量而不是弱類型變量。這將有助于減少因類型轉(zhuǎn)換錯誤而導致的錯誤。
使用異常處理:使用try-catch語句來捕獲和處理可能出現(xiàn)的異常。這將有助于減少因異常處理不當而導致的錯誤。
代碼審查:定期進行代碼審查,以便發(fā)現(xiàn)和修復潛在的錯誤。這將有助于提高代碼質(zhì)量,從而減少臨時變量的使用錯誤。